Yuu Yuu Jinsei: Victory Life is a unique board game-style simulation game for the PC Engine, developed by Naxat Soft and released in Japan in 1991. The title translates roughly to "Leisurely Life: Victory Life," suggesting a focus on life simulation and strategic decision-making. The game is a "board game" where players navigate through life, making choices about career, finances, and relationships.
The gameplay involves rolling dice to move around a board, landing on different spaces that trigger various events and choices. Players must manage their character's life, balancing work, money, and personal relationships to achieve "victory." The PC Engine version features colorful, detailed graphics and a lively soundtrack.
A unique feature is the game's "life simulation" theme, which is a departure from typical action or strategy games. The game also features a "multiplayer" mode, where players can compete against each other to achieve the best life.
Yuu Yuu Jinsei: Victory Life is a niche title on the PC Engine, appealing to fans of simulation games and board games. Its unique theme and strategic gameplay make it a notable entry in the platform's library.
